Change initialize a bit
[c11tester.git] / model.cc
index 8f974762043065de618aea980d89ac2321ec9dcd..2aa31e9b596d9e46f5b147536134e3648bc9d498 100644 (file)
--- a/model.cc
+++ b/model.cc
@@ -54,7 +54,14 @@ void install_handler() {
                perror("sigaction(SIGSEGV)");
                exit(EXIT_FAILURE);
        }
+}
 
+void createModelIfNotExist() {
+       if (!model) {
+               snapshot_system_init(100000);
+               model = new ModelChecker();
+               model->startChecker();
+       }
 }
 
 /** @brief Constructor */